TONIGHT: BOE Meeting and Public Forum

Monday, May 13, the Scotia-Glenville School District will have a public forum on a capital improvement building project at 6:30 p.m. and a Board of Education meeting at 7 p.m. in the Middle School Cafeteria.

The proposed $12.5 million building proposition will have no additional tax impact for voters. The project will focus on safety and other necessary upgrades to buildings throughout our six schools. The project will have no impact on the tax levy due to debt service reserve funds, building aid, and debt from other projects falling off the books. The capital improvement building project will be on the ballot for the school budget vote on Tuesday, May 21 from 7 a.m. to 9 p.m. in the high school B-wing gym.
